Episode 438
February 2, 2001 a man named William Michael Stankowicz attacked North Hopewell / Winterstown Elementary School with a machete, injuring students and staff. The principal, Norina Bentzel, confronted the attacker, was badly hurt, and ultimately stopped him and saved lives. She shares her story fro...

Overcoming Evil: Lessons from 16th Street Baptist Church
Episode 269
In a special edition of Morning Light, Jeff travels to Birmingham Alabama and talks with survivors of the 16th St. Baptist Church bombing that happened in 1963. Dr. Carolyn McKinstry and Lisa McNair share their experiences, and reflect on the power of forgiveness.
Original airdate: October 14, 2025
